Reply to all sends your message to all persons, like in the BCC or CC
fields. Reply to author means that the reply goes back to the list from
which it originated. To create a reply to the person who wrote the message,
you have to begin a new message and put their address in the to field, or if
that address already appears in your address book, you can import it to the
to field from there. When you find their personal address in the original
message, you can highlight it, copy to clip board, with control c, and
import it into your to field by entering that field and hitting control v,
which imports it from the clip board, where you just copied it. Hope that
helps.
